The Story Behind This Name

Ken experienced significant popularity in the United States during the mid-20th century, particularly peaking in the 1950s and 1960s. It often functions as a standalone name but is also commonly used as a short form for longer names like Kenneth. While its usage has declined somewhat since its peak decades, Ken remains a recognizable and established American name. Its concise sound appeals to parents looking for a simple, strong naming option. Historically, its rise coincided with a general trend toward shorter, punchier names in post-war America.


Name origin and meaning

The name Ken primarily serves as a shortened form of Kenneth, which has roots in Scottish Gaelic. Kenneth itself stems from either *Cainneach*, meaning "handsome" or "comely," or *Cináed*, meaning "born of fire" or "fiery one." Separately, Ken can also sometimes be a short form for Kendrick, or occasionally derived from Old English elements. In Japanese naming conventions, Ken is a common name element meaning "strong" or "healthy." Thus, the name carries varied etymological interpretations depending on its specific linguistic derivation.
